Early 80's? "Acid Test
Early 80's? "Acid Test Reunion" at the Dexter Grange, a little East of Pleasant Hill. Usual Prankster suspects, the thunder machine etc. Kesey and Babbs were hard up for smoke, wanted to get "motivated". I was able to help. Lots of banging around, making loud, odd noises as usual. At one point, Ken had the crowd hyperventilate (kneeling down and taking deep breaths and then standing up quickly). A fellow in front of us passed out and hit a railing with his mouth. Good times!
It was fun. I missed the real tests due to needing to go to second grade.
